This week, new signage for Haraz Coffee House was spotted in Hoboken. The incoming coffee shop at 89 Hudson Street will take over the former Nest Seekers International Real Estate space. Locals tipped us to the new “brewing soon” signage and a revamped, freshly painted exterior, stirring up excitement. Haraz Coffee House Locations
Haraz Coffee House is taking the global coffee scene by storm with 128 new locations under development across the U.S., the Middle East, and Canada. Currently in the U.S., Haraz Coffee House has locations in Michigan, Texas, Illinois, California, North Carolina, Tennessee, New York, Wisconsin, and soon, New Jersey. According to Haraz Coffee House’s website, the company has been growing rapidly and has already climbed to the top 10% of coffee brands worldwide.

About Haraz Coffee House
While we have dozens of fan-favorite coffee shops here in Hoboken, Haraz Coffee House offers something new to locals: rich, sun-dried Yemini coffee beans rooted in ancient tradition. Founder and CEO, Hamzah Nasser, has a mission to “bring the essence of Yemeni coffee culture to more neighborhoods than ever.” Hazmah began laying down the groundwork for Haraz Coffee Shop back in 2018, eager to share the magic of Yemeni coffee on a global scale. After the pandemic in 2021, Hazmah opened his first location in Dearborn, Michigan and the rest is history. As Haraz Coffee House continues to expand, Hazmah will remain focused on his commitment to sourcing only the finest organic coffee from Yemen. Haraz works directly with Yemini farmers to produce and ship beans to the Haraz Coffee House locations, shaping a continued impactful legacy through coffee.

On The Menu

While the official Hoboken menu and opening date are yet to be revealed — we have reached out for comment and this post will be updated with any further details — the Haraz Coffee House Instagram provides some tasty insight into what to expect. With everything from pistachio lattes and matcha to fruity refreshers and frappes, it seems there will be something for every palette here. Yemini pastries such as saffron milk cake and viral Dubai chocolate have also made appearances on the coffee house’s social platforms. Stay tuned for more updates about Haraz Coffee House.
